For the first time since 2011, and just the second time ever, two UCF Knights Men’s Soccer players have been chosen in the MLS SuperDraft.

Cal Jennings heads to FC Dallas

First, and as expected, Cal Jennings was selected by FC Dallas with the 17th overall pick:

Jennings heads to Big D after earning First Team All-America honors and scoring 52 goals in four seasons at UCF.

Jonathan Dean drafted by Orlando City

UCF defender Jonathan Dean will stay in Central Florida, as he was drafted by Orlando City with the 13th pick of the second round.

Dean transferred to UCF from Wofford in 2016, and after fighting off injuries in 2017 and 2018, played every single minute on the back line for the Knights in 2019.

Together, Jennings and Dean are the 8th and 9th UCF players to be picked in the SuperDraft since James Georgeoff in 2008.

It’s also the first time two UCF Knights were picked since 2011, when Kevan George (Columbus Crew) and Warren Creavalle (Houston Dynamo) both went in the second round.
